Solutions for "bring up crossword clue" by Letter Count
5 Letters
RAISE: To rear a child, or to introduce a subject for discussion.
6 Letters
BROACH: To introduce a sensitive or difficult subject for discussion.
RECALL: To bring a fact or experience back into one's mind, or to retrieve.
7 Letters
ELEVATE: To lift something to a higher position; figuratively to raise a topic's importance.
MENTION: To speak about something briefly or casually.
NURTURE: To care for and encourage the growth or development of.
9 Letters
INTRODUCE: To present something for consideration, discussion, or simply to make known.
More About "bring up crossword clue"
"Bring up" is a versatile phrasal verb that often appears in crosswords due to its multiple meanings. Understanding these nuances is key to cracking the clue. Its most common interpretations in puzzles revolve around introducing a topic into conversation or discussion, as in "bring up a point." This implies an act of mentioning, presenting, or broaching a subject.
Another frequent meaning relates to the act of rearing or raising a child or young animal, focusing on the care and development aspects. This sense often leads to answers like 'RAISE' or 'NURTURE'. Less common, but still possible, interpretations include retrieving data or physically lifting something, though these usually come with more specific contextual hints.
When you encounter "bring up" in a crossword, always consider the letter count and any crossing letters you may have. Think about which synonym best fits the space and the overall tone of the puzzle. The clue often plays on these different meanings, making it a good test of your vocabulary and contextual understanding.
